bekerplant
Dutch edit
Etymology edit
Compound of beker + plant. Possibly a calque. First attested in the mid nineteenth century.
Pronunciation edit
Noun edit
bekerplant f (plural bekerplanten, diminutive bekerplantje n)
- pitcher plant, carnivorous plant that captures prey in a bell or pitcher; most belonging to the genus Nepenthes, others to unrelated families
